Importing OFX files with Japanese characters (UTF-8) broken?

Hi All

I'm just starting out with gnucash and liking it a lot. However there 
has been one problem. One of my bank accounts is in Japan and the bank 
provides OFX files with Japanese characters (namely, in the description 
field) that are UTF-8 encoded. It is pretty clear to me that as a 
program, gnucash supports Japanese characters via unicode when doing 
manual entry, however it seems the 'Generic import transaction matcher' 
fails to handle UTF-8.

Here is the header from my OFX file:

OFXHEADER:100
DATA:OFXSGML
VERSION:102
SECURITY:NONE
ENCODING:UTF-8
CHARSET:CSUNICODE
COMPRESSION:NONE
OLDFILEUID:NONE
NEWFILEUID:NONE

Does anyone have any ideas how I can import transactions with Japanese 
characters correctly? Should I go to the dev list for this? I am even 
willing to go into the codebase to solve this but I would need help 
compiling on Windows.
